Global Stablecoin Race Picks Up: Stripe and Fireblocks Lead the Charge

The race to develop and dominate the global stablecoin market is intensifying as major players like Stripe and Fireblocks enter the arena. These companies aim to facilitate seamless cross-border payments and expand the use of blockchain technology in mainstream finance, signaling a significant shift toward integrating stablecoins within traditional financial systems.

Major Financial Firms Dive Into Stablecoins

Stripe, the renowned online payment processor, has accelerated its efforts to leverage stablecoins for international transactions. Recognizing the growing demand for fast and low-cost cross-border payments, Stripe’s exploration into stablecoin technology aims to streamline the user experience and reduce reliance on traditional banking infrastructure. By integrating stablecoins, Stripe hopes to offer customers a more efficient way to settle transactions across borders, positioning itself at the forefront of the crypto-enabled financial service providers.

Meanwhile, Fireblocks, a blockchain infrastructure firm known for its digital asset custody and transfer solutions, is actively partnering with companies to develop stablecoin frameworks that are compliant with evolving crypto regulation. Fireblocks’ platform focuses on providing secure and scalable infrastructure, making stablecoin adoption more accessible for institutions and enterprises looking to harness the benefits of blockchain technology in their finance operations.

Implications for the Crypto Ecosystem and Regulation

The growing interest from established financial entities highlights a broader shift in the cryptocurrency landscape. As stablecoins gain traction, they are poised to play a pivotal role in decentralized finance (DeFi), NFT transactions, and other blockchain applications. However, their proliferation also draws increased scrutiny from regulators concerned about stability, security, and compliance within the crypto ecosystem.

Developers and lawmakers are working to establish robust frameworks to govern stablecoin issuance and circulation, aiming to balance innovation with consumer protection. The involvement of major firms like Stripe and Fireblocks in stablecoin projects underscores the importance of regulatory clarity to foster sustainable growth in the industry.

In conclusion, the race to lead the global stablecoin market reflects the transformative potential of digital currencies to reshape traditional banking and finance. As technology advances and regulatory landscapes evolve, stablecoins are likely to become a fundamental component of the broader blockchain ecosystem, enabling faster, more efficient, and more inclusive financial services worldwide.

Tokenized real-world assets (RWAs) are moving beyond digital versions of traditional securities to become key building blocks of decentralized finance (DeFi), according to the 2025 RWA Report from Dune and RWAxyz. The report notes that Treasuries, bonds, credit, and equities are now being used in DeFi as collateral, trading instruments, and yield products. This marks tokenization’s “real breakthrough” – composability, or the ability to combine and reuse assets across different protocols. Projects are already showing how this works in practice. Asset manager Maple Finance’s syrupUSDC, for example, has grown to $2.5 billion, with more than 30% placed in DeFi apps like Spark ($570 million). Centrifuge’s new deJAAA token, a wrapper for Janus Henderson’s AAA CLO fund, is already trading on Aerodrome, Coinbase and other exchanges, with Stellar planned next. Meanwhile, Aave’s Horizon RWA Market now lets institutional users post tokenized Treasuries and CLOs as collateral. This trend underscores a bigger shift: RWAs are no longer just copies of traditional assets; instead, they are becoming core parts of on-chain finance, powering lending, liquidity, and yield, and helping to close the gap between traditional finance (TradFi) and DeFi. “RWAs have crossed the chasm from experimentation to execution,” Sid Powell, CEO of Maple Finance, says in the report. “Our growth to $3.5B AUM reflects a broader shift: traditional financial services are adopting crypto assets while institutions seek exposure to on-chain markets.” Investor demand for higher returns and more diversified options is mainly driving this growth. Tokenized Treasuries proved there is strong demand, with $7.3 billion issued by September 2025 – up 85% year-to-date.
